SecureTeam Java Decompiler

SecureTeam Java Decompiler 2.4

აღწერა

SecureTeam Java Decompiler: საბოლოო ინსტრუმენტი თქვენი კოდის გასაგებად

როგორც დეველოპერმა, თქვენ იცით, რამდენად მნიშვნელოვანია კოდის გაგება, რომლითაც მუშაობთ. მიუხედავად იმისა, აპლიკაციის გამართვას, მესამე მხარის ბიბლიოთეკების ანალიზს თუ საკუთარ კოდს ოპტიმიზაციას აკეთებთ, მნიშვნელოვანია გქონდეთ ღრმა გაგება, თუ რა ხდება ქუდის ქვეშ.

სწორედ აქ შემოდის SecureTeam Java Decompiler. ეს მძლავრი ხელსაწყო საშუალებას გაძლევთ დეკომპილირება მოახდინოთ Java-ს ნებისმიერი კოდის და დაათვალიეროთ შიგნით – მაშინაც კი, თუ არ გაქვთ წვდომა წყაროზე. SecureTeam Java Decompiler-ით შეგიძლიათ მიიღოთ სრული გაგება იმის შესახებ, თუ როგორ მუშაობს API-ები, კომპონენტები, ჩარჩოები და ყველა კრიტიკული კოდი, რომელსაც იყენებთ.

მაგრამ კონკრეტულად რა არის დეკომპილირება? და რატომ არის ეს ასე მნიშვნელოვანი დეველოპერებისთვის?

დეკომპილირება გულისხმობს კომპილირებული კოდის (ამ შემთხვევაში, ჯავის ბაიტეკოდის) აღების პროცესს და ადამიანის მიერ წაკითხვადი წყაროს კოდში გადაქცევას. ეს საშუალებას აძლევს დეველოპერებს ზუსტად დაინახონ რა ხდება აპლიკაციის ან ბიბლიოთეკის შიგნით – მაშინაც კი, თუ მათ არ აქვთ წვდომა ორიგინალურ წყაროზე.

არსებობს მრავალი მიზეზი, რის გამოც დეკომპილირება შეიძლება სასარგებლო იყოს დეველოპერებისთვის. Მაგალითად:

- გამართვა: როდესაც რაიმე არასწორედ ხდება თქვენს აპლიკაციაში ან ბიბლიოთეკაში, იმის დანახვა, თუ რა ხდება დაბალ დონეზე, შეიძლება წარმოუდგენლად სასარგებლო იყოს შეცდომების იდენტიფიცირებასა და გამოსწორებაში.

- მესამე მხარის ბიბლიოთეკების ანალიზი: თუ თქვენ იყენებთ მესამე მხარის ბიბლიოთეკას თქვენს პროექტში (რასაც აკეთებს დეველოპერების უმეტესობა), იმის დანახვა, თუ როგორ მუშაობს ეს ბიბლიოთეკა ქუდის ქვეშ, დაგეხმარებათ დარწმუნდეთ, რომ ის აკეთებს იმას, რაც უნდა გააკეთოს – და არ შემოგვთავაზეს უსაფრთხოების ხარვეზები ან სხვა საკითხები.

- საკუთარი კოდის ოპტიმიზაცია: იმის დანახვით, თუ როგორ გამოიყურება თქვენი საკუთარი ოპტიმიზებული კოდი შედგენის შემდეგ (და შეადარებთ მას არაოპტიმიზებულ ვერსიებთან), შეგიძლიათ განსაზღვროთ ის სფეროები, სადაც შემდგომი ოპტიმიზაცია შესაძლებელია.

რა თქმა უნდა, არსებობს მრავალი ინსტრუმენტი, რომელიც აცხადებს, რომ გთავაზობთ დეკომპილაციის შესაძლებლობებს. მაგრამ ყველა ინსტრუმენტი არ არის შექმნილი თანაბარი – განსაკუთრებით მაშინ, როდესაც საქმე ეხება რაღაც რთულს, როგორიცაა Java bytecode.

რატომ უნდა აირჩიოთ SecureTeam Java Decompiler სხვა ვარიანტებთან შედარებით?

უპირველეს ყოვლისა, SecureTeam 2007 წლიდან ავითარებს პროგრამული უზრუნველყოფის უსაფრთხოების გადაწყვეტილებებს - ასე რომ, მათ იციან თავიანთი პერსონალი, როდესაც საქმე ეხება კომპლექსურ პროგრამულ სისტემებთან მუშაობას, როგორიცაა თანამედროვე აპლიკაციებსა და ბიბლიოთეკებში.

მეორეც, SecureTeam Java Decompiler გთავაზობთ უნიკალურ მახასიათებლებს, რომლებიც განასხვავებს მას სხვა დეკომპილაციის ხელსაწყოებისგან:

- Java bytecode-ის ყველა ძირითადი ვერსიის მხარდაჭერა

- მოსახერხებელი ინტერფეისი, რომელიც აადვილებს დიდი რაოდენობით დეკომპილირებული კოდის ნავიგაციას

- გაფართოებული ძიების შესაძლებლობები, რომელიც საშუალებას გაძლევთ სწრაფად იპოვოთ ფუნქციების კონკრეტული ნაწილები დიდ აპლიკაციებში

- ინტეგრაცია განვითარების პოპულარულ გარემოში, როგორიცაა Eclipse და IntelliJ IDEA

მაგრამ, ალბათ, ყველაზე მნიშვნელოვანი: SecureTeam სერიოზულად ეკიდება უსაფრთხოებას. სხვა დეკომპილერებისგან განსხვავებით (რომელმაც შესაძლოა თქვენს აპლიკაციებში დაუცველობა შეიტანოს), SecureTeam-მა შექმნა თავისი ინსტრუმენტი თავიდანვე უსაფრთხოების გათვალისწინებით. ისინი იყენებენ მოწინავე ტექნიკას, როგორიცაა დაბინდვისა და დაშიფვრის ალგორითმები, რომლებიც სპეციალურად შექმნილია ინტელექტუალური საკუთრების უფლებების დასაცავად, ხოლო მომხმარებლებს საშუალებას აძლევს სრულ ხილვადობას თავიანთ პროგრამულ პროდუქტებში მათი კომპრომისის გარეშე.

ასე რომ, თუ თქვენ ეძებთ უფრო მარტივ გზას რთული აპლიკაციების გამართვისთვის, თუ უბრალოდ გსურთ მეტი ინფორმაცია იმის შესახებ, თუ როგორ მუშაობს მესამე მხარის ბიბლიოთეკები კულისებში - Secure Team-ის java შემდგენელი მისცემს დეველოპერებს ყველაფერს, რაც მათ სჭირდებათ!

სრული სპეციფიკაცია
გამომცემელი SecureTeam Software
გამომცემლობის საიტი http://www.secureteam.net
Გამოშვების თარიღი 2013-07-22
Თარიღი დამატებულია 2013-07-22
კატეგორია შემქმნელის ინსტრუმენტები
ქვეკატეგორია ჯავის პროგრამული უზრუნველყოფა
ვერსია 2.4
მოთხოვნები Windows 2003, Windows 8, Windows Vista, Windows, Windows Server 2008, Windows 7, Windows XP
მოთხოვნები None
ფასი Free
ჩამოტვირთვები კვირაში 0
სულ ჩამოტვირთვების 395

Comments: